On Wed, Dec 16, 2020 at 10:50 AM Sergey Organov <sorganov@gmail.com> wrote: > > These patch series implement new set of options governing diff output > of merge commits, all under the umbrella of single > --diff-merges=<mode> option. With this round, I was hoping to get a range-diff (using the --range-diff option to format-patch), so I could more easily see what was new. Since I've been updating frequently enough, I was able to generate this locally using Junio's published so/log-diff-merge topic, but it'd be helpful if you could include it in any future rounds. With your previous patch series, I scanned most the patches somewhat briefly but looked at the final patches more closely (the series is kind of long, and I noticed Junio had started reviewing the early part of the series, so I figured it might be most helpful to jump in and cover the end in case he didn't get that far). With this round, I read through the range-diff, and then looked at all the new patches and have left a number of comments. I think Junio reviewed the first 8 or so patches of an earlier round, so patches 9-21 probably could benefit from someone reviewing more closely. Overall, I like the direction of the series. I think it'll make it easier to add --remerge-diff later since it simplifies getting the interaction between it and -m/-c/--cc/--first-parent right. It also adds some new capabilities you want (--diff-merges=first-parent, to show merges as diff against first parent without only traversing first parents), and that Junio wants (--diff-merges=dense-combined, to only show merges for diffs without showing diffs for non-merge commits). > Unlike original -c/--cc options, these new options do not imply -p, > thus allowing for getting diffs for merge commits without provoking of > diff output for regular, non-merge commits.
